CONIFA expands into Canada with historic partnership with ISCA

The Confederation of Independent Football Associations (CONIFA) is officially expanding its reach into Canada, creating new opportunities for communities to connect through football (Soccer).

ISCA becomes the first Canadian organization to join CONIFA in several years, marking a historic step forward in representing Canadian Indigenous communities on the global stage.

This development is an important step in realizing the goal of uniting Indigenous communities across Canada under the CONIFA umbrella, celebrating their unique cultures and providing pathways for Indigenous athletes to showcase their talents on an international stage.
